The highest paying cities in Louisiana for Ralph Lauren employees are Gonzales, Gretna, and New Orleans.
Ralph Lauren workers in Gonzales earn an average salary of $30,412 a year, compared to Gretna with an average salary of $30,308 and New Orleans with an average salary of $30,308.
| Rank | City | Average Ralph Lauren salary | Hourly pay |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Gonzales, LA | $30,412 | $15 |
| 2 | Gretna, LA | $30,308 | $15 |
| 3 | New Orleans, LA | $30,308 | $15 |
The departments with the highest salaries for Ralph Lauren employees in Louisiana are Engineering, Plant/Manufacturing, and Art/Design.
Louisiana Ralph Lauren employees in the Engineering department earn an average salary of $91,212 a year, compared to an average salary of $77,938 in the Plant/Manufacturing department and $64,672 in the Art/Design department.
| Rank | Department | Average Ralph Lauren salary | Hourly pay |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Engineering | $91,212 | $44 |
| 2 | Plant/Manufacturing | $77,938 | $37 |
| 3 | Art/Design | $64,672 | $31 |
| 4 | Marketing | $62,031 | $30 |
| 5 | Administrative | $38,917 | $19 |
| 6 | Retail | $34,899 | $17 |
| 7 | Supply Chain | $32,129 | $15 |
| 8 | Warehouse | $28,140 | $14 |
| 9 | Customer Service | $27,657 | $13 |
| 10 | Sales | $26,291 | $13 |
